Site Management Associate II

ICON is a global healthcare intelligence and clinical research organisation united by a mission to bring new medicines and treatments to patients faster.


As a values-driven organisation, integrity, collaboration, agility, and inclusion are at the heart of how we work and interact with each other, customers, patients and suppliers.


As a Site Management Associate II at ICON, you will support the management and monitor of clinical trial sites by ensuring compliance with study protocols, regulatory requirements, and Good Clinical Practice (GCP) guidelines.

What You Will Do:

You will contribute to clinical research activities, taking responsibility for your deliverables and working collaboratively.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Coordinating monitoring activities at clinical trial sites, ensuring adherence to study protocols and timely resolution of site-related issues.
  • Assisting in the preparation and review of regulatory documents, ensuring all site activities are compliant with GCP and applicable regulations.
  • Collaborating with cross-functional teams to facilitate effective communication and support for trial sites throughout the study lifecycle.
  • Tracking site performance metrics, analyzing data, and providing reports to enhance site management efficiency.
  • Participating in training initiatives and mentoring junior staff to support their development in clinical trial management.

Your Profile:

You will bring relevant clinical research experience, along with the following qualifications and skills.

Required qualifications and experience:

  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field such as life sciences, healthcare administration, or clinical research.
  • Experience in clinical research, site management, or monitoring, with a solid understanding of clinical trial processes and GCP guidelines.
  • Strong organizational and project management skills, with the ability to handle multiple priorities and deadlines.
  • Excellent analytical skills and attention to detail, with a focus on maintaining high-quality standards.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build and maintain effective relationships with site personnel and cross-functional teams.
  • Willingness to travel as required (approximately 25%)
